Three members of a family killed in Jajarkot landslide



JAJARKOT: Three members of a family were killed in a landslide this morning at Majhgaun in Nalgad Municipality-2, Jajarkot.

The deceased have been identified as Lal Bahadur Pariyar, 42, Manisa Pariyar, 34, and their two-year-old son Shivam Pariyar, all residents of Nalgad-2.

According to Mayor Dambar Rawat, the family was residing in a temporary shelter constructed for earthquake victims.

A police team led by Police Inspector Madhav Prasad Chaudhary from the Area Police Office Dalli arrived at the scene.

The incident occurred near Dalli, the administrative center of Nalgad Municipality.
